Generate simulated SWC file data.

This is a list of nodes, each node being a list: [sample_idx, structure_id, x, y, z, radius, parent_id]

[3]:
swc_list = generate.make_swc_list((101,101,101),
                        length=20,
                        step_size=3,
                        kappa=20.0,
                        uniform_len=False,
                        random_start=True,
                        rng=None,
                        num_branches=1) # make simulated neuron paths.

Set random background and foreground (neuron) colors

[4]:
random_contrast=True
if random_contrast:
    neuron_color = np.random.rand(3)
    neuron_color /= np.linalg.norm(neuron_color)
    background = np.random.rand(3)
    background = background / np.linalg.norm(background) * 0.01

Draw neurons from SWC format data; one without and one with added noise and artifacts.

[7]:
neuron_no_artifacts = draw.neuron_from_swc(swc_list,
                                width=3,
                                noise=0.0,
                                adjust=False,
                                neuron_color=None,
                                background_color=None,
                                random_brightness=False,
                                dropout=False,
                                binary=False)

neuron_with_artifacts = draw.neuron_from_swc(swc_list,
                                width=3,
                                noise=0.05,
                                adjust=False,
                                neuron_color=neuron_color,
                                background_color=background,
                                random_brightness=True,
                                dropout=True,
                                binary=False)

Simulate from existing SWC file

Load real neuron morphology data from an SWC file

[11]:
labels_dir = os.path.expanduser("~/data/neurotrack_data/simulated_neurons/neuromorpho/swc_trees")
files = [f for x in os.walk(labels_dir) for f in glob(os.path.join(x[0], '*.swc'))]

f_idx = 4
labels_file = files[f_idx]
# load and parse the SWC file data
swc_list = load.swc(labels_file)
sections, sections_graph = load.parse_swc(swc_list)
branches, terminals = load.get_critical_points(swc_list, sections)
loading file: /home/brysongray/data/neurotrack_data/simulated_neurons/neuromorpho/swc_trees/neuromorpho/quinlan/CNG version/KQa4-12-2015-tracing.CNG.swc

Plot SWC raw data

[12]:
# Create a DataFrame for plotting
data = []
# Iterate through the sections dictionary
for section_id, section_data in sections.items():
    # flatten the section into one list of consecutive points instead of segments (point pairs)
    for i,segment in enumerate(section_data):
        point = segment[0]
        data.append([section_id, point[0].item(), point[1].item(), point[2].item()])
        if i == len(section_data)-1:
            point = segment[1]
            data.append([section_id, point[0].item(), point[1].item(), point[2].item()])
df_sections = pd.DataFrame(data, columns=["section", "x", "y", "z"])

fig = px.line_3d(df_sections, x="x", y="y", z="z", color='section', )
fig.update_layout(scene_aspectmode='data')
fig.show()
